1 |
- import{E as ie,a as ne,__tla as pe}from"./el-collapse.7e72bbb4.js";import{f as Q,h as R,i as T,j as m,o as c,l as p,x as b,w as v,F as k,t as W,c as w,m as t,v as s,q as C,p as xe,a3 as ue,J as _e,u as o,y as de,a6 as u,X as Y,aa as Z,al as $,__tla as me}from"./entry.7ac74952.js";import{b as ve,_ as fe,c as ye,e as ge,__tla as he}from"./shop.c93d40fe.js";import{_ as be}from"./_plugin-vue_export-helper.c27b6911.js";import{E as ke,__tla as we}from"./el-image.bbfa5f50.js";import{E as Ce,__tla as qe}from"./el-rate.18a5211e.js";import{E as Se,__tla as je}from"./el-button.b9902edf.js";import{__tla as Ee}from"./el-image-viewer.6b094d65.js";let B,ee,Ve=Promise.all([(()=>{try{return pe}catch{}})(),(()=>{try{return me}catch{}})(),(()=>{try{return he}catch{}})(),(()=>{try{return we}catch{}})(),(()=>{try{return qe}catch{}})(),(()=>{try{return je}catch{}})(),(()=>{try{return Ee}catch{}})()]).then(async()=>{const te={class:"w-full mt-[20px] bg-[#fff] p-[30px]"},ae=["onClick"],le=["onClick"],se=["onClick"],re=Q({__name:"index",emits:["categoryClick"],setup(ce,{emit:y}){R();const f=T(),x=m("");f.query.goods_category&&(x.value=f.query.goods_category.toString());const a=m([]),i=m([]);ve({site_id:f.query.site_id}).then(_=>{const e={category_id:"",category_name:"\u5168\u90E8"};i.value.push(e),i.value=i.value.concat(_.data),i.value.forEach(r=>{r.child_list&&a.value.push(r.category_id)})});const n=_=>{x.value=_.toString(),y("categoryClick",x.value)};return(_,e)=>{const r=ie,g=ne;return c(),p("div",te,[b(g,{modelValue:a.value,"onUpdate:modelValue":e[0]||(e[0]=l=>a.value=l)},{default:v(()=>[(c(!0),p(k,null,W(i.value,(l,h)=>(c(),p(k,{key:h},[l.child_list&&l.child_list.length?(c(),w(r,{key:0,name:l.category_id,class:"mb-[24px] leading-[16px]"},{title:v(()=>[t("div",{class:C({"!text-[var(--el-color-primary)]":l.category_id.toString()===x.value}),onClick:xe(d=>n(l.category_id),["stop"])},s(l.category_name),11,ae)]),default:v(()=>[(c(!0),p(k,null,W(l.child_list,(d,oe)=>(c(),p("div",{class:C(["mt-[24px] text-[12px] leading-[14px] cursor-pointer text-[#666]",{"!text-[var(--el-color-primary)]":d.category_id.toString()===x.value}]),key:oe,onClick:Ne=>n(d.category_id)},s(d.category_name),11,le))),128))]),_:2},1032,["name"])):(c(),p("div",{key:1,class:C(["mb-[24px] text-[14px] leading-[16px] cursor-pointer",{"!text-[var(--el-color-primary)]":l.category_id.toString()===x.value}]),onClick:d=>n(l.category_id)},s(l.category_name),11,se))],64))),128))]),_:1},8,["modelValue"])])}}});let q,S,j,E,V,N,O,z,F,I,J,P,U,X,A,D,G,H,K,L,M;ee=be(re,[["__scopeId","data-v-de3236ce"]]),q={class:"h-[370px] bg-[#fff]"},S={key:0,class:"flex flex-col items-center justify-center px-[25px] h-[370px] bg-[#fff] text-[14px]"},j={class:"flex flex-col items-center justify-center border-b-[1px] border-dashed border-[#ececec] h-[130px]"},E={class:"w-[61px] h-[61px] mb-[15px]"},V=t("img",{src:fe,alt:"",class:"w-[61px] h-[61px] rounded-full"},null,-1),N={class:"truncate flex items-center"},O={key:0,class:"w-[32px] h-[18px] leading-[18px] text-center text-[#fff] bg-[var(--el-color-primary)] rounded-[2px] mr-[3px] text-[12px]"},z={class:"text-[14px] max-w-[170px] truncate"},F={class:"pt-[10px] border-b-[1px] border-dashed border-[#ececec]"},I={class:"text-[#7e7e7e] text-[12px] mb-[15px] flex items-center"},J={class:"text-[12px] text-[#999] mr-[15px]"},P={class:"text-[#7e7e7e] text-[12px] mb-[15px] flex items-center"},U={class:"text-[12px] text-[#999] mr-[15px]"},X={class:"text-[#333]"},A={class:"text-[#7e7e7e] text-[12px] mb-[15px] flex items-center"},D={class:"text-[12px] text-[#999] mr-[15px]"},G={class:"text-[#333]"},H={class:"text-[#7e7e7e] text-[12px] mb-[15px] flex items-center"},K={class:"text-[12px] text-[#999] mr-[15px]"},L=t("span",{class:"iconfont icon-kefu text-[var(--el-color-primary)]"},null,-1),M={class:"mt-[14px]"},B=Q({__name:"index",setup(ce){const y=ue(),f=_e(()=>y.info);R();const x=T(),a=m({}),i=m(!0);(e=>{i.value=!0,ye(e).then(r=>{a.value=r.data,n.value=a.value.member_info.is_follow,i.value=!1}).catch(()=>{i.value=!1})})(x.query.site_id);let n=m(0);const _=(e,r)=>{if(!f.value)return y.logOpen(),!1;ge({site_id:e,is_follow:r}).then(g=>{n.value=!n.value,n.value?$({message:"\u5173\u6CE8\u6210\u529F",type:"success"}):$({message:"\u53D6\u6D88\u5173\u6CE8\u6210\u529F",type:"success"})})};return(e,r)=>{const g=ke,l=Ce,h=Se;return c(),p("div",q,[Object.values(a.value).length?(c(),p("div",S,[t("div",j,[t("div",E,[b(g,{class:"w-[61px] h-[61px] rounded-full",src:("img"in e?e.img:o(de))(a.value.icon),fit:"cover"},{error:v(()=>[V]),_:1},8,["src"])]),t("div",N,[a.value.is_self?(c(),p("span",O,s(("t"in e?e.t:o(u))("self")),1)):Y("",!0),t("span",z,s(a.value.site_name),1)])]),t("div",F,[t("div",I,[t("span",J,s(("t"in e?e.t:o(u))("shopRate")),1),b(l,{"model-value":5,colors:["var(--el-color-primary)","var(--el-color-primary)","var(--el-color-primary)"],disabled:"",size:"small"},null,8,["colors"])]),t("div",P,[t("span",U,s(("t"in e?e.t:o(u))("followNumber")),1),t("span",X,s(a.value.follow_number)+s(("t"in e?e.t:o(u))("people")),1)]),t("div",A,[t("span",D,s(("t"in e?e.t:o(u))("shopCategory")),1),t("span",G,s(a.value.category_name),1)]),t("div",H,[t("span",K,s(("t"in e?e.t:o(u))("service")),1),L])]),t("div",M,[o(n)?(c(),w(h,{key:1,class:"!border-[var(--el-color-primary)] !bg-[var(--el-color-primary)] !text-[#fff]",onClick:r[1]||(r[1]=d=>_(a.value.site_id,0))},{default:v(()=>[Z(s(("t"in e?e.t:o(u))("followed")),1)]),_:1})):(c(),w(h,{key:0,class:"!text-[#333] !border-[#dcdfe6]",onClick:r[0]||(r[0]=d=>_(a.value.site_id,1))},{default:v(()=>[Z(s(("t"in e?e.t:o(u))("followShop")),1)]),_:1}))])])):Y("",!0)])}}})});export{B as _,Ve as __tla,ee as c};
|